#cd3388 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cd3388 is composed of 80.4% red, 20%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.1% magenta, 33.7%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 326.9 degrees, a saturation of 60.6% and a lightness of 50.2%. #cd3388 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ff66ff with #9b0011.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#cd3388 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cd3388 has RGB values of R:205, G:51,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.34,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13448072.

Shades and Tints of #cd3388
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#fbf0f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cd3388
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#897781 is the less saturated color, while #fe028d is the most saturated one.
